Mysterious Trunk Opening
I found Greenhybrid through a Google search for help with the mysterious trunk opening problem. I read the experiences of some of the members and it seems that no one knows what the real cause is, but a number of TCH owners have had the problem. I've had it several times with my 2007 TCH and even my wife's 2009 Corolla's trunk was open the last time my TCH trunk was open. I've taken to locking the trunk with the key!
I was at my dealer for general service today and they have nothing to offer. Their experience is with the trunk opening the way it is supposed to, not with it opening when it shouldn't. I do have something else to add about locking the trunk. I don't know if this is common TCH knowledge. My wife often asks me to put her purse in the TCH trunk when we are out. I found out that the car and the trunk will NOT stay locked if her TCH key is in her purse. I have to use my key to lock the trunk and use the transmitter to lock the car. It appears that the car (computer) is afraid that someone with a key is locked in the trunk! |

Re: Mysterious Trunk Opening
The best rebuttal to "human error" is the fact that the trunk button must be held down, not just clicked, to open the trunk. And if the trunk had been left open after emptying it, it would have been wide open, not in the lower just -unlocked position.
